Section 1 approves return to County Center for boys and girls basketball championships

The goal of each team qualifying for the upcoming Section 1 boys and girls basketball tournaments is now officially winning a gold ball at the Westchester County Center.

Approval to return to the longtime high school basketball Mecca came on Monday from the organization's executive committee. Due to the pandemic, the White Plains arena was reconfigured to serve as an overflow hospital following the 2020 Section 1 tournament and has since been out of service.

Section 1 executive director Todd Santabarbara was part of a site tour conducted last Thursday.

“It was truly amazing to see the transformation that the Westchester County Center has undergone," he said in a statement. "While renovations are ongoing, we are optimistic for its return."

Restoration work will continue at the Westchester County Center, but the local high school basketball Mecca is expected to be ready to host the Section 1 semifinals and finals starting Feb. 27.

The venue served as a testing and vaccination site, but has not hosted an event since Greeley claimed the boys Class AA title and Ursuline captured the girls Class AA championship on March 8, 2020. Westchester County executive George Latimer said last week he expects the ongoing work to be completed in time, but contingency plans are in place should an unforeseen issue force a move.

Clarkstown South would step in to host sectionals if needed and Yorktown has agreed to host regional games.

The executive committee amended the schedule, as well, and sectionals will now begin Feb. 27. Here is the schedule for championship week:

Section 1 basketball championship week

Monday, Feb. 27th: Class B semifinals (boys and girls)

Tuesday, Feb. 28: Class C semifinals (boys and girls)

Wednesday, March 1: Class A semifinals (boys and girls)

Thursday, March 2: Class AA semifinals (boys and girls)

Friday, March 3: Class D final (boys), Class B finals (boys and girls)

Saturday, March 4: Class C and Class A finals (boys and girls)

Sunday, March 5th: Class AA finals (boys and girls)
